Principal Electrical Engineer at Cytek Biosciences developing new methods for instrumentation control and data performance. Collaborating on medical device development and enhancing existing electrical systems.
Responsibilities
Design, develop, debug, and optimize electrical hardware in alignment with project goals, including schematic capture, PCB layout, component selection, BOM generation, and functional implementation.
Generate electrical schematics, wiring diagrams, and comprehensive technical documentation.
Conduct research and analysis to enhance existing electrical systems, components, and products.
Collaborate with engineering teams on the development, debugging, and verification testing of electromechanical and embedded systems.
Provide technical support through verification, production, and post-launch phases.
Lead product testing to ensure compliance with applicable medical electrical standards (e.g., EMC/IEC).
Prepare detailed subsystem technical files, user manuals, and related documentation.
Mentor and provide technical leadership to junior electrical engineers.
Build deep technical expertise across all Cytek cytometer systems and develop the ability to analyze and troubleshoot electromechanical subsystems.
Requirements
Bachelor’s degree in Electrical Engineering or equivalent.
Minimum of 15 years of industry experience; medical device development experience strongly preferred.
Proficiency with PCB design tools and multi-layer board layout (4+ layers), including signal integrity considerations.
Strong skills in C programming, analog, and digital circuit design.
Experience in electromechanical design for medical products with emphasis on material selection for performance and reliability.
Experience working with complex, multi-subsystem equipment (electronic, optical, fluidic, software) is a plus.
Ability to independently design, analyze, and verify circuits using electronic component datasheets.
Familiarity with relevant industrial standards and hands-on experience with EMC/ESD debugging.
Demonstrated leadership, analytical thinking, problem-solving, communication, and organizational skills.
Excellent written and verbal communication skills, with the ability to convey technical information to non-technical audiences.
